Summary:
The Benefits & Leave Specialist is responsible for administering team member benefits programs, managing leaves of absence, and coordinating workers’ compensation processes to ensure compliance, accuracy, and a positive people experience. This role partners closely with team members, managers, insurance carriers, third-party administrators, and internal stakeholders to support benefits enrollment, leave administration, workplace injury claims, and accommodations.

Essential Functions and Key Position Accountabilities
- Benefits Administration
- Oversee day-to-day administration of all benefit programs, including medical, dental, vision, life insurance, disability, retirement plans, wellness initiatives, and voluntary benefits.
- Lead the design and execution of annual Open Enrollment, including system configuration, employee communications, and vendor coordination.
- Ensure accurate and timely benefits data management, compliance with ERISA, ACA, COBRA, HIPAA, FMLA, and state-specific regulations.
- Manage benefit vendors, brokers, and third-party administrators, ensuring service level agreements and team member experience standards are met.
- Develop and deliver clear, engaging communication materials to promote understanding and utilization of benefits programs.
- Monitor benefits trends, utilization data, and program effectiveness, providing insights and recommendations to leadership.
- Champion team member well-being initiatives (physical, mental, financial) and foster a culture of wellness.
- Leave & Accommodation Management
- Coordinate leaves of absence including FMLA, ADA, state/paid leave programs, and other statutory leaves.
- Track leave balances, submit required notices, and maintain compliance with federal and state regulations.
- Partner with team members, managers, and providers to facilitate smooth return-to-work processes.
- Coordinate the interactive process for team member accommodation requests under the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A).
- Workers’ Compensation Management
- Manage all workers’ compensation claims from initial report through resolution, including communication with team members, managers, and third-party administrator.
- Ensure proper documentation, reporting, and compliance with state and federal regulations.
- When applicable, administer SAW and KOS for workers’ comp claims.
- Partner with Safety/Operations teams to identify and mitigate workplace risks.
- Support return-to-work programs and accommodations as needed.
